All in all I have turned down 900 calories (minimum) today and 3500 calories is equivalent to a pound of fat so that equals ¼ of a pound! Not to mention that I am trying to keep my caloric intake around 1200 and I was EASILY eating 2500 per day. Over a week’s time using those figures I should lose 2.6 pounds not including the calories I burn working out.
Did you know that not getting enough water can inhibit you from burning calories? Your body has to be properly hydrated in order to be able to burn those calories so make sure you are drinking enough water and this should help out tremendously.
